Tierza Petersen · Google · 26 Mar 2026

I have been going here for years to treat chronic post-concussion syndrome. All the staff are friendly and welcoming, and always willing to help out. Currently I am working with Alexia a physiotherapist at the clinic. She has managed my care SO well and is incredibly knowledgeable. She has helped me work on many aspects of care related to my concussions, including: digestion, strength and mobility, headaches and neck pain, visual and vestibular issues, and many more. I highly recommend this clinic to anyone needing care for neurological related conditions. I even referred my mom for chronic pain and she also loves it there.

E Seto · Google · 18 Jul 2025

So happy that we decided to go ahead with the LSVT Big program for Parkinson's patients at Neurologic Physiotherapy. There was a definite learning curve for my mom as she was first introduced to the exercises but Nicole Kohlert and Brook Sullivan fostered such an encouraging and positive environment that she was was soon able to do much more than she initially thought possible. At each appointment, we always felt we were in excellent hands. My mom was taught ways for making several everyday activities easier and her walking gait and balance both improved significantly. She no longer uses a cane even for extended walks. Thanks to Nicole and Brook, my mom has regained some of her independence and confidence!
